What is the Best Heavy Duty Ladder for Your Needs?
A best heavy duty ladder is defined as a robust and durable ladder designed to support significant weight loads, typically exceeding 300 pounds, making it suitable for professional and intensive use in various industries, including construction, maintenance, and home improvement. These ladders often feature materials such as aluminum or fiberglass, providing a balance between weight, strength, and stability.
According to the American National Standards Institute (ANSI), heavy duty ladders are classified under specific categories that ensure they meet safety and performance standards. Ladders marked with ANSI ratings such as Type I (rated for 250 pounds) or Type IA (rated for 300 pounds) indicate their ability to safely support heavier loads, which is crucial for professionals who rely on them daily (ANSI A14.2).
Key aspects of heavy duty ladders include their construction materials, weight capacity, stability features, and design configurations. Aluminum ladders are lightweight and resistant to corrosion, making them ideal for outdoor use. Fiberglass ladders, on the other hand, are non-conductive and perfect for electrical work. Additionally, features like wide rungs, slip-resistant feet, and locking mechanisms enhance user safety and comfort. Different designs, such as extension ladders, step ladders, and multi-position ladders, cater to a variety of tasks and environments, allowing users to choose according to their specific needs.

What is the Maximum Weight Capacity for Heavy Duty Ladders?
The maximum weight capacity for heavy-duty ladders is typically defined as the maximum load a ladder can safely support while in use, which often ranges from 300 to 1,200 pounds depending on the ladder’s classification and construction. Heavy-duty ladders are designed for professional and industrial use, providing greater stability and weight support compared to standard ladders.
According to the American National Standards Institute (ANSI), heavy-duty ladders fall under the Type IAA classification, which can support up to 375 pounds, and Type IA, which supports up to 300 pounds. However, some specialized models, such as industrial or contractor-grade ladders, can accommodate even higher weight capacities, sometimes exceeding 1,200 pounds when designed with reinforced materials and structures.
Key aspects of heavy-duty ladders include their materials, design, and safety features. Common materials used in heavy-duty ladders include aluminum and fiberglass, with aluminum being lighter and fiberglass providing electrical insulation. The design of these ladders often incorporates wider rungs and larger bases for enhanced stability and safety during use. Safety features such as slip-resistant rungs, locking mechanisms, and reinforced joints are vital to ensure that the ladder remains secure under heavy loads.
The impact of using a heavy-duty ladder is significant in various industries, including construction, maintenance, and even residential applications. They allow workers to reach elevated areas safely while carrying tools and equipment, which can enhance productivity and reduce the risk of accidents. For instance, according to the National Institute for Occupational Safety and Health (NIOSH), falls are a leading cause of injuries in the workplace, making ladder safety paramount in preventing workplace accidents.
Benefits of utilizing heavy-duty ladders include increased safety for users, improved efficiency when working at heights, and the ability to carry more equipment without compromising stability. Furthermore, these ladders are often rated for specific environments, like outdoor use or electrical work, ensuring that they meet the needs of various applications.
Best practices for using heavy-duty ladders involve regular inspections for wear and tear, adhering to the manufacturer’s weight capacity guidelines, and ensuring that the ladder is set up on a stable surface. Additionally, users should always maintain three points of contact while climbing and avoid overreaching, which can lead to loss of balance and falls. By following these guidelines, users can maximize the safety and effectiveness of their heavy-duty ladders.
What Types of Heavy Duty Ladders Are Available?
The best heavy duty ladders come in various styles and materials to suit different needs and preferences.
- Extension Ladders: These ladders are designed to reach higher places, expanding in length to allow access to roofs and upper stories. They typically have a sturdy construction, often made of aluminum or fiberglass, and can support significant weight, making them ideal for both professional and residential use.
- Step Ladders: Step ladders are self-supporting and come in various heights, providing stability and ease of use for tasks such as painting or changing light bulbs. They usually feature wide steps and a handrail for added safety, and many models are constructed from heavy-duty materials to ensure durability.
- Multi-Position Ladders: This versatile type can be configured in multiple ways, functioning as both an extension ladder and a step ladder. They are designed for flexibility and convenience, often featuring a lightweight yet robust construction, making them easy to transport while still capable of holding substantial weight.
- Platform Ladders: These ladders provide a large, stable platform at the top, making them ideal for prolonged tasks that require both hands. They often include guardrails for safety and can be made from various materials, ensuring they are heavy-duty enough to support workers in commercial or industrial settings.
- Articulating Ladders: Articulating ladders can be adjusted into different shapes and angles, allowing for access to hard-to-reach areas. They are particularly useful for tasks that require maneuverability and can often fold compactly for easy storage, while still offering heavy-duty support for various applications.

What Safety Precautions Should You Follow When Using Heavy Duty Ladders?
When using heavy-duty ladders, it is essential to follow specific safety precautions to ensure your safety and the longevity of the ladder.
- Inspect the Ladder: Before use, inspect the ladder for any damage, such as cracks, bent rungs, or loose components. A thorough inspection helps identify potential hazards that could lead to accidents while climbing.
- Set Up on Stable Ground: Ensure that the ladder is positioned on a flat, stable surface to prevent tipping. Uneven or soft ground can compromise the ladder’s stability, increasing the risk of falls.
- Use the Right Angle: When using an extension ladder, maintain a proper angle by placing it at a 75-degree angle against the wall. This angle provides optimal stability and support while you work.
- Maintain Three Points of Contact: Always keep two hands and one foot, or two feet and one hand in contact with the ladder while climbing. This technique enhances balance and reduces the likelihood of slipping.
- Don’t Overreach: Avoid leaning too far to one side while on the ladder, as this can lead to loss of balance. Instead, climb down and reposition the ladder to reach areas safely.
- Wear Appropriate Footwear: Use shoes with slip-resistant soles to enhance grip on the ladder rungs. Proper footwear can significantly reduce the chances of slipping while climbing.
- Have a Spotter: If possible, have someone hold the base of the ladder or keep an eye on you while you work. A spotter can provide additional stability and alert you to any potential hazards.
- Limit Weight Capacity: Be aware of the ladder’s weight limit and do not exceed it. Overloading a ladder can cause it to collapse, leading to serious injury.
- Wear a Safety Harness: For high work or when using an extension ladder, consider wearing a safety harness attached to a secure point. This adds an extra layer of protection against falls.
- Store Properly: After use, store the ladder in a dry place to prevent rust and damage. Proper storage also keeps the ladder out of the way, reducing the risk of accidental falls.

What Common Problems Should You Watch for in Heavy Duty Ladders?
When using heavy duty ladders, it’s important to be aware of common problems to ensure safety and effectiveness.
- Worn or Damaged Rungs: Rungs that are cracked, bent, or worn down can compromise the stability of the ladder. Regularly inspect the rungs for any signs of wear and replace them if necessary to prevent falls.
- Loose or Missing Hardware: Check for loose bolts, screws, or other hardware that can affect the ladder’s structural integrity. Tightening or replacing any missing components is crucial to maintaining safety during use.
- Corrosion or Rust: Heavy duty ladders made from metal can develop rust over time, especially if exposed to moisture. This can weaken the ladder and lead to failures, so it’s important to inspect for corrosion and treat or replace any affected areas.
- Improper Weight Capacity: Each ladder has a specific weight rating that must not be exceeded. Always verify the ladder’s weight capacity and ensure that you and any tools you carry do not surpass this limit to avoid accidents.
- Faulty Locking Mechanisms: Many heavy duty ladders feature locking mechanisms to secure them in place. If these mechanisms are malfunctioning or not engaging, the ladder could collapse unexpectedly, creating a serious hazard.
- Uneven Feet: The feet of the ladder provide stability, and if they are worn or damaged, it can lead to an unstable setup. Ensure that the feet are in good condition and provide a secure grip on the surface to prevent slipping.
- Inadequate Inspections: Regular inspections are vital for maintaining the safety of a heavy duty ladder. Establish a routine to check for all the above issues and address them promptly to extend the ladder’s lifespan and ensure safe use.
